What Could Be The Reasons For Acceleration Stumble In Mini Vehicles?
- Fuel System Issues: Acceleration stumbles are most often caused by a problem in the fuel system. Faulty fuel injectors, blocked fuel filters, and a faulty fuel pump limits the amount of fuel supplied to the engine. If you do not have the right amount of fuel, your Mini’s engine will slow down every time you step on the accelerator.
- Ignition System Problems: As with any vehicle, Mini’s ignition system is very important in determining its acceleration. A poor spark plug, worn ignition coils, or an unhealthy ignition control module can cause misfires, which result in hesitation or stalling of an engine.
- Dirty or Failing Mass Airflow Sensor: The mass airflow (MAF) sensor calculates the quantity of air entering the engine and relays it to the engine control unit (ECU). If the MAF sensor is dirty or faulty, it will report a wrong value to the ECU, causing an uneven mixture of air and fuel and poor acceleration.
- Software or ECU Problems: Acceleration is one of the functions controlled by an advanced ECU in Modern Minis. If the software installed in the automobile is old or if the ECU is faulty, it may lead to acceleration problems.
- Throttle Body Issues: The throttle body regulates the air intake of the engine. If it is dirty or failing, a car may struggle to get the air it requires to supply the engine with the power it needs for fast acceleration.
How to Address Acceleration Stumble Problems in Your Mini
- Inspect and Clean the Fuel System: If the problem affects the fuel system, simply check or clean the fuel injectors, replace the fuel filter, and check the fuel pump. Replacing these components is a simple fix that will help restore your Mini’s performance.
- Check and Replace Spark Plugs and Ignition Coils: If the spark plugs or ignition coils are worn or bad, they cause misfires and acceleration problems. Replacing these components is quite easy and might revive your Mini from a sluggish car to its former glory.
- Clean or Replace the Mass Airflow Sensor: If the MAF sensor is dirty or has gone bad, it will affect the air-fuel ratio, affecting acceleration. This problem can be solved by using a specific cleaner to clean the sensor or, in the worst case, by replacing the sensor.
- Service Throttle Body and Reprogram the ECU: A clogged throttle body can be either cleaned or replaced to increase the air intake to the engine and have the car accelerate smoothly. If a car has problems that can be traced back to software, a professional mechanic can make the necessary upgrades or install the correct program in the ECU.
